  Pregnant women may experience abdominal pain accompanied by diarrhea, which could be due to digestive disorders or an attack of gastroenteritis. Pregnant women can observe their own stool. If the texture of the stool is thin and the frequency significantly increases, it indicates a problem with gastrointestinal health. They should seek medical examination in a timely manner to identify the specific cause. After confirming the cause, reasonable treatment can be carried out under the standardized guidance of a doctor.

  Diarrhea and abdominal pain during pregnancy must be taken seriously. In addition to active treatment, pregnant women also need to pay more attention to their diet.   To avoid symptoms of diarrhea and abdominal pain during pregnancy, pregnant women should pay attention to dietary hygiene and avoid eating spoiled food. When shopping for ingredients at the supermarket, pay attention to carefully checking the shelf life and avoid buying expired or expired ingredients. Wash your hands carefully before meals and after using the restroom to prevent illness from entering through the mouth.
